What You’ll Do

  • Perform standard and complex automotive repairs, including warranty work, on a wide range of vehicle makes and models with minimal technical supervision
  • Diagnose and repair engines, transmissions, exhaust systems, brakes, electrical systems, air conditioning, and onboard computer systems
  • Work on a diverse fleet of newer vehicles, applying skills across multiple brands and technologies
  • Serve as a technical resource for other technicians, providing guidance and sharing best practices to support overall shop performance
  • Ensure vehicle reliability, safety, and availability—directly impacting the customer experience by helping ensure vehicles are ready when customers need them

What We’re Looking For

  • Valid Driver’s License
  • Minimum 3 years of professional auto repair experience
  • Current ASE certifications (minimum of 3), with the ability to acquire 2 additional ASE certifications within the first year
  • Strong knowledge across ASE certification areas including, but not limited to: Engine Repair, Drivetrain/Axles, Suspension/Steering, Brakes, Electrical, Heating/Air Conditioning, and Engine Performance (Light Vehicle/Diesel)
  • Comfortable working in a mechanical shop with moderate to loud noise levels
  • Must have a complete set of tools required for automotive repair and maintenance
  • Basic computer skills, including typing and data entry
  • Must be able to lift up to 50 pounds, continuously stand, bend, reach, walk, sit and kneel frequently, enter, exit and drive vehicles
  • Must be 18 years of age and legally authorized to work in the United States
  • This position requires regular, on-site presence and cannot be performed remotely

Qualifications

  • Previous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) experience is preferred and considered a strong advantage
